Great Hotel with designated gf offers for breakfast and dinner.

The staff speaks Italian, English and German. They walked through the buffet with me on the first day and explained to me what was gluten-free and what I could eat.

For dinner, all dishes can be prepared gluten-free, you have to choose it at breakfast and order it in advance. The pasta dishes are very tasty.

For breakfast, I had to order what I wanted to eat a day in advance. There is a lot to choose from, there are ten different types of bread, 6 different types of Cornflakes and about eight different types Cakes and cookies. the food is very tasty and the staff is very nice. They baked fresh rolls and croissants for me every morning

Take a Toastbags with you. The you can use the Toaster.

Great Hotel with designated gf offers for breakfast, Lunch and dinner. Had to choose meals the day before. Food of High quality, good Service. Cross contamination at the breakfast possible...guests used the dispensers for Marmelade etc. And got them in Touch w their bread which wasnt gf. Fortunately I saw it before. Had to switch to hazelnut cream then, it was packed seperately....so always take care.

Great place. All the dishes can be done GF. It has AIC certification. Very nice stuff. Need to make a reservation a day before, they send you the relevant menu for the specific day and you need to choose what dishes you want to have.

We'd also like to inform anyone who suffers from gluten intolerance the kitchen canalso prepare gluten free dishes, even for those staying on half board terms. In actual fact, the Restaurant is the only one on the Veronese riviera of Lake Garda that is officially regisered with the AIC or Italian Celiac Association. Here in the heart of Lake Garda, is where our restaurant, which is also known for its expertise in gluten-free cooking even for its youngest diners, offers a menu containing 100% gluten-free products.
